An Observer for Highway Traffic Systems

by Rashid Kohan and Scott A. Bortoff


Abstract: In this paper, a nonlinear sliding mode observer is developed to estimate average aggregate volume and density of traffic flow along a highway, given loop detector measurements. The design is based upon an established dynamic model of traffic flow. Numerical experiments with traffic data collected from the Highway 401 in Toronto, Canada, show the proposed observer provides modestly improved performance and less sensitivity to model parameters than an Extended Kalman Filter.
